    BRYAN LEONARD'S COLLEGE BASKETBALL GAME OF THE YEAR!
    560 Oklahoma State at Texas A&M
    Terrible scheduling spot for the Cowpokes who have been through four straight emotional games before taking on the Aggies here. It all started two weeks ago to the day when Oklahoma State dropped a 98-92 overtime decision to the Baylor Bears. The Cowboys then survived a 97-95 home win over Missouri that was intense throughout. Oklahoma State then went into Lincoln and beat Nebraska 76-74 in overtime. Then on Monday the team faced instate rival Oklahoma in front of a Big Monday national television audience. The Cowboys lost that game 89-81 as their defense once again was non-existent.
    Oklahoma State has long struggled on the road posting a 5-25 road mark the past three seasons. This year they stand at 2-2 straight up on the road with the victories being at Texas A&M Corpus Christie and last Saturday's overtime win at Nebraska.
    Texas A&M is looking to avenge not only a 72-61 loss earlier this season in Stillwater, but a home loss here to the Cowboys last season. That defeat led to a three game losing streak and damaged a 15-1 home record to start the 2007-08 season. A&M currently sits at 11-1 at home this season with the only loss coming to powerful Oklahoma by 6 points. In the first meeting Oklahoma State had great success pressing the senior less Aggies but Texas A&M has grown a great deal since then. Besides it's much easier to dictate pace when playing in front of a home crowd.
    Home court is huge in college basketball and the Aggies have been terrific in this building. They own the better defense and unlike the Cowboys they haven't been through game after game of all out wars. With Oklahoma, Kansas State, Baylor and Texas on the horizon this becomes a must win game for the host, and the line is very favorable for a team hiding under the radar.

As per this game, keep in mind that Chicago embarassd the Suns at home earlier this year by 17. In fact, the Suns didn't even break 85 points in that game. Phoenix also comes off a loss to the Spurs at home by 10. So, let's just say the Suns are in no means in a good mood coming into this game. But, the Bulls are not the type of team to roll over. The Bulls at the start of they year would roll over when another team has revenge - but not this Bulls team currently. These Chicago Bulls are now healthy with the return of Deng and Kirk and are playing great basketball once again. Bear in mind that they just romped the Clippers and Kings easily and even nearly defeating the Twolves on the road as they slid inside the number. I think the Bulls are game today and in the same token the Suns want to get revenge off their loss and franly want to pummel somebody as the Bulls roll in. Consequently, I think this is going to make for a wide open game of up and down basketball as I expect both teams to exceed 110 points a peice and send this game over the posted total en route for our 5-1 week. The over is 4-1 for the Bulls when they play teams with winning records meaning they are likely to get up for this game and be an active dog to send this game over as well as the fact the over is 11-4 for the Suns when they play the NBA Central
